摘 要:近年来,随着我国经济的发展和社会的进步,社会社生产和生活的供电需求越来越旺盛。我国当前的电网结构已经逐渐无法满足实际需求,加之我国能源结构的缺陷,建立一个高容量的电网系统成为当前主要研究的主题。在高压输电网络构建过程中,工频电磁环境是影响和制约其发展的重要因素,就高压线路而言,相导线高度、相导线布置等都会对工频电磁环境造成影响。本文简单分析了相导线布置对工频电磁环境的影响,就我国高压输电线中相导线布置提出建议,并对不同相导线布置和工频电磁环境进行比较。In recent years,with the development of China's economy and social progress,the social production and life of the power supply demand is growing. China's current grid structure has gradually can not meet the actual needs,coupled with China's energy structure,the establishment of a high capacity of the grid system has become the main research topics. In the construction process of high voltage transmission network,power frequency electromagnetic environment is an important factor to influence and restrict the development of high voltage transmission line. In this paper,the influence of the wire arrangement on the power frequency electromagnetic environment is analyzed,and the arrangement of the wire in the high voltage transmission line is proposed.
